CHAPTER 849
(Senate Bill 711)
AN ACT concerning
Patient Transfers Between Hospitals
FOR the purpose of requiring the Department of Health and Mental
Hygiene to adopt certain regulations governing the transfer
of patients between hospitals; specifying certain minimum
requirements to be included in those regulations; providing
that the consent of certain persons is not required before
transfer; requiring hospitals to adopt certain policies;
providing civil penalties to be imposed in a certain manner
for failure to comply with certain regulations; providing
for the scope of this Act; requiring the Department to adapt
certain regulations concerning penalties; providing for
certain maximum penalties; and generally relating to patient
transfers between hospitals.

SECTION 1. BE IT ENACTED BY THE G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F
MARYLAND, That the Laws of Maryland read as follows:
Article - Health - General
19-308.2.
(A) (1) SUBSECTION (B)(1) OF THIS SECTION IS NOT INTENDED TO
PREEMPT THE REQUIREMENTS OF § 10-625 OF THIS ARTICLE, (1)
(2) THE DEPARTMENT SHALL ADOPT REGULATIONS
GUIDELINES, AFTER CONSULTATION WITH THE MARYLAND HOSPITAL
ASSOCIATION, GOVERNING THE TRANSFER OF PATIENTS BETWEEN HOSPITALS
TO ENSURE THAT TRANSFERS OF PATIENTS BETWEEN HOSPITALS ARE
ACCOMPLISHED IN A MEDICALLY APPROPRIATE MANNER AND IN ACCORDANCE
WITH THE HEALTH CARE POLICIES OF THE STATE, THAT, AT A MINIMUM,
REQUIRE:
(I) (1) (I) NOTIFICATION TO THE RECEIVING
HOSPITAL BEFORE THE TRANSFER AND CONFIRMATION BY THAT HOSPITAL
THAT THE PATIENT MEETS THAT HOSPITAL'S ADMISSIONS CRITERIA
RELATING TO APPROPRIATE BED, PHYSICIAN, AND OTHER SERVICES
NECESSARY TO TREAT THE PATIENT;
(II) (2) (II) THE USE OF MEDICALLY APPROPRIATE
LIFE-SUPPORT MEASURES THAT A REASONABLE AND PRUDENT PHYSICIAN IN
